Tyre Wear Calculator
Estimate remaining tyre life based on current tread depth and mileage.
New tyres are typically 7-8mm
How We Calculate This
Calculates the wear rate (miles per mm of tread) from your mileage and tread worn so far, then projects remaining life.
Formula
- Wear rate = Miles driven / mm of tread worn
- Miles remaining = Wear rate x (Current depth - 1.6mm)
